如何在集群中跑测试样例
时间: 2023-09-05 15:04:33 浏览: 158
### 回答1:
在集群中跑测试样例的步骤如下:
1. 编写测试代码和样例数据,确保测试代码可以在本地运行成功;
2. 将测试代码和样例数据上传到集群上;
3. 在集群上配置好测试环境,例如安装必要的依赖和设置好测试的输入输出路径等;
4. 运行测试代码,获取测试结果;
5. 对比测试结果和预期结果,确认测试是否通过。
具体的操作步骤可能因为集群的不同而有所区别,你需要查看你所使用的集群的文档或者向管理员咨询具体的操作步骤。
### 回答2:
在集群中跑测试样例是一个常见的需求,可以采取以下步骤:
1. 获取测试环境:首先,需要为测试样例准备一个可用的集群环境,可以使用云服务提供商提供的集群服务,如云服务器、容器服务或者Kubernetes等。也可以搭建自己的集群环境,如使用虚拟化软件搭建多台虚拟机。
2. 准备测试样例:编写测试样例代码,并确保其能够在集群环境中运行。测试样例应该是自动化的,方便批量运行和结果验证。可以使用工具或框架来编写测试样例,如Junit、TestNG、Robot Framework等。
3. 配置测试环境:根据测试样例的需要,配置集群环境。可能需要配置集群节点、网络、存储等资源,确保测试能够运行所需的环境。
4. 分配测试资源:将测试样例分配到集群的各个节点上执行。可以使用集群管理工具来实现测试资源的分配和执行,如YARN、Mesos、Docker Swarm等。也可以使用自动化部署和执行工具,如Ansible、Jenkins等。
5. 运行测试样例:通过集群管理工具或自动化部署工具,执行测试样例代码。测试样例会在分配的节点上并行或串行运行,执行相应的测试逻辑。
6. 收集和分析结果:测试样例执行完毕后,收集测试结果,并对结果进行分析。可以将结果保存到集群的某个共享存储中,方便进一步分析和对比。
7. 故障处理:在测试过程中可能会出现故障,如节点宕机、网络中断等。需要根据具体情况进行故障分析和处理,确保测试过程的稳定性和可靠性。
通过以上步骤,就可以在集群中跑测试样例,实现对集群环境的验证和功能测试。可以帮助发现潜在的问题和性能瓶颈,提高集群的可靠性和性能。
### 回答3:
在集群中跑测试样例可以通过以下步骤实现:
1. 环境搭建:首先要搭建一个集群环境,包括多台服务器、网络连接等。可以使用分布式系统管理工具如Kubernetes、Docker Swarm等,或者手动搭建集群。
2. 选择合适的测试框架:根据实际需求选择合适的测试框架,如Junit、PyTest等。确定使用的测试框架后,在集群中安装和配置测试框架所需的依赖和工具。
3. 编写测试样例:根据需求编写测试样例。测试样例应包括各种测试场景,以覆盖不同的功能和边界条件。确保测试样例具有可重复性和独立性,可以在集群中独立运行。
4. 分布式测试执行:使用测试框架的分布式测试功能,将测试样例分发到集群中的不同节点上执行。可以使用工具如分布式任务调度器,将测试任务分配给不同的节点,并收集和整理测试结果。
5. 数据共享和同步:在集群中运行测试样例时,可能需要共享测试数据和配置文件。可以使用集群中的共享存储系统,如NFS、GlusterFS等,来实现数据的共享和同步。
6. 测试结果分析:收集测试结果,对测试样例的运行结果进行分析和评估。根据测试结果,找出问题并修复,以提高系统的稳定性和性能。
7. 监控和调优:在集群中运行测试样例时,需要对系统性能和资源使用进行监控。根据监控数据,进行系统调优,提高测试运行效率和稳定性。
通过以上步骤,可以在集群中跑测试样例,并获取有效的测试反馈和性能数据,帮助改进系统的质量和性能。
阅读全文